The Dillon Herald, Tuesday, November 22, 1994:

Dillon-- Sudie Lambert Williams, 79, died Sunday in a Dillon hospital.

Services were to be held Tuesday, Nov. 22, in the Dillon Church of God, with burial in Greenlawn Cemetery, directed by the Cooper Funeral Home. Visitation was to be held Monday evening from 7:00 to 9:00 at the funeral home.

Born in Georgetown County, Aug. 21, 1915, she was the daughter of the late Daniel Jack Lambert and Callie Lambert. She was a retired furniture merchant and attended the Dillon Church of God.

Survivors include her sons: Robert Matthew Williams, Jr., Clio, Leon B. Williams, Don Nell Williams, and D. J. Williams, all of Dillon; daughters: Estelle Simar, Iota, La., Maxine Hayes, Shelby Carter, and Callie Allen, all of Dillon; sisters: Mollie Williams, Myrtle Beach, Lina Jackson, Fork, and Ora Cribb, Salisbury, NC; 28 grandchildren and 24 great-grandchildren.
